About the role:

RSMUK International Assurance Services team are a small but committed team delivering to international governments, donors, public sector bodies, charities and INGOs. We also work closely with our public sector internal audit teams delivering work for the UK Government. 

We are looking for qualified internal auditors to join their team. Ideally Institute of Internal Auditors qualified, the role involves working with our public-sector clients both in the UK and overseas.

Our work is diverse, so you need to be adaptable, proactive and a self-starter, you could be seconded to a UK government department auditing major change programmes or assigned to audit beneficiary data on a cash transfer programme for the ultra-poor in Zambia; supporting an emerging nations National Audit Office undertake their first forensic assignment or working with the United Nations. Rarely are two weeks the same.

We are looking for adaptable people with a ‘can do’ problem solving attitude. You should be prepared to work away from home occasionally in conflict/post conflict environments or in countries where 5-star comfort comes second to life experiences. Full training will be provided. Ideally, we would like a second language, French, Portuguese, Spanish or Arabic. You will be required to undertake security clearance.

To match our continued growth across Africa we are particularly interested in candidates with experience of / interested in long term overseas posting and those with experience delivering training or mentoring. We are also interested in those who joined internal audit later in their careers where their prior experiences would add real benefits to our clients.

Essential:

  • IIA/ACA qualification

Desirable:

  • Masters degree
  • 5 years post qualified
  • Experience of central government public sector
  • Fluent in a second language
  • Experience of delivering training or mentoring
  • Experience working in developing economies
  • Experience in the health sector

Company

RSM UK is a leading provider of audit, tax and consulting services to the middle market with a strong UK presence of nearly 5,000 people in 30 locations. As the sixth largest network of audit, tax and consulting firms globally, we’re connected with over 64,000 experts across more than 120 countries.

Our impressive client list includes some of the world's most dynamic companies. Our work cuts across more than 40 service areas and a broad range of sectors – from big name consumer brands and leading charities to FTSE 300 companies and major multinationals.
